Who we are:


Community Partners is dedicated to providing quality developmental and mental health services to meet the needs of families and individuals in Strafford County.

From comprehensive mental health care, to individualized services for persons with developmental disabilities, to family education and support services, we are here to help.

If this resonates with you and sounds like something you'd like to be a part of, we want to hear from you:


The Role:


As the Program Assistant, you will work collaboratively with a variety of teams and other Quality Improvement staff members to ensure that high quality service delivery standards are understood and met.

In this role, you will be responsible for coordinating important department quality initiatives including the organization of internal and external audit materials and processes, ensuring medical records integrity, and assisting with processes to safeguard client rights:
